BUTTON HEART VALENTINE

I'm not one to stray too far away from Stampin' Up! products in my papercrafting. Sure, I have a Cuttlebug, Stickles, and general craft store embellishments here and there ... but, for the most part I stick with Stampin' Up! products. I love their stamp designs, their wood mounted stamps, quality of products, and the 48-color + 6 In-Color structure of their papers, inks and embellishments.

I have a scrapbook store within a couple of miles from my house that I hardly ever go to. When I do, it's usually for an emergency adhesive or Stickles. Yesterday, when I was in the scrapbook store with Allie I couldn't resist this little jar of buttons (by Boxer, Valentine Button Jar Mix). I knew they'd be perfect for trying Kristina Werner's Button Heart Valentine's Day Card (complete with video tutorial!). It was very easy and fun to do! RECIPE
Paper: Bella Rose DP, Basic Black and Pink Pirouette CS
Embellishments: Riding Hood Red Taffeta Ribbon, Buttons from BOXER Valentine Button Jar Mix (non-SU)
Supplies: Mini Glue Dots
